Question 105585: A window washer accidentally drops a bucket from the top of a 64-foot building. The height (h) of the bucket after t seconds is given by the following formula: h=-16t^2+64. How long will it take for the bucket to hit the ground?
Answer by Fombitz(32388)   (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
At time t=0, the bucket is at a height of 64 feet,



At what time will the bucket hit the ground, that is, when is the height equal to zero?

Additive inverse of (64)

Multiplicative inverse of (-16)


In takes 2 seconds for the bucket to hit the ground.
